Going through a divorce can be one of the most difficult and emotionally challenging experiences a person can face. It is a time filled with intense emotions, stress, and uncertainty about the future. In such situations, having the guidance and support of a skilled and experienced divorce solicitor can make all the difference. divorce solicitors are legal professionals who specialize in handling all aspects of divorce proceedings, including the division of assets, child custody arrangements, and spousal support. In this article, we will explore the role and importance of divorce solicitors in helping individuals navigate the complexities of divorce proceedings.
divorce solicitors play a crucial role in guiding their clients through the legal process of divorce. They help their clients understand their rights and obligations under the law, and work to achieve the best possible outcome for their clients. From filing the initial divorce petition to negotiating settlement agreements and representing their clients in court, divorce solicitors provide invaluable legal advice and representation throughout the divorce process. They have the expertise and knowledge necessary to navigate the complexities of divorce law and ensure that their clients’ rights are protected.
One of the key roles of divorce solicitors is to help their clients negotiate a fair and equitable settlement with their former spouse. Divorce proceedings often involve the division of assets, including property, savings, and investments, as well as the determination of child custody and support arrangements. divorce solicitors work with their clients to gather relevant financial information and negotiate a settlement that meets their clients’ needs and interests. They advocate on behalf of their clients to ensure that they receive a fair share of the marital assets and that any child custody arrangements are in the best interests of the children.
In cases where a settlement cannot be reached through negotiation, divorce solicitors are prepared to represent their clients in court. They have the advocacy skills and courtroom experience necessary to present a strong case on behalf of their clients and fight for their clients’ rights in the courtroom. Whether it is arguing for a fair division of assets or advocating for a favorable child custody arrangement, divorce solicitors work tirelessly to achieve the best possible outcome for their clients.
